Scope and content
Unpublished typescript notes prepared by Arthur King while at Brigham Young University. Scene by scene analysis of Hamlet, with notes divided into sections entitled "Lexis," "Syntax," and "Evaluation." Notes on repetition, sounds, meter, style, and staging appear with under a variety of different headings in the different volumes.
